Author:Denicolo, V.
Title:Pollution-reducing innovations under taxes or permits
Journal:Oxford Economic Papers
1999 : JAN, VOL. 51:1, p. 184-199

Abstract:In the paper, the effects of effluent taxes and pollution permits are compared when a pollution-reducing innovation is in prospect. In case the government can adjust the level of taxes and permits after the innovation has occurred, taxes and permits are fully equivalent. The equivalence breaks down, however, when the government can pre-commit. In this case, taxes give higher incentive to invest in R & D than permits when the post-innovation output level is sufficiently high. The welfare ranking of taxes and permits is analyzed. Loosely speaking, taxes are superior when the social damage associated with pollution is not too high.
